New Year’s Eve marks the end of the old year and the prelude to the new.
On this night, every household pastes the Fu character. As we Chinese believe, when blessing arrives, home arrives. The blessing of our GREENSIDE family never comes from anywhere else—it is brought little by little by your dedication and commitment, decorating our doorsteps and settling into our daily lives.
On this night, fish is always served at the table, symbolizing “surplus year after year”. As professionals in storage, we understand the value of “enough” better than anyone: not clutter, but order; not possession, but balance. May the new year bring you ample space in life and peace in your heart—room to carry the past and space to embrace the future.
On this night, elders give lucky money to the younger generations. Through this age-old tradition, we send you a special blessing:
may it hold down the tiredness and anxiety of the past year, bringing you safety year after year;
may it lift up your hopes and strides in the new year, leading you forward with calm and ease.
On this night, many stay up to shou sui—watch over the passing year. Lights stay on, families sit together quietly. We watch over time, and we guard the trust we share. On those late nights rushing orders, our office lights burned just the same—those beside us were colleagues then, but looking back, they have long become family.
